Army Tents

Civil War Army Camp Showing Tents

 

Above we show a remarkable photo of Brandy Station, Va. Chief Engineer's camp at Army of the Potomac headquarters. It was made in 1864.

The illustration documents Photograph from the main eastern theater of the war, winter quarters at Brandy Station, December 1863-April 1864.
